This indicator measures the temporal concentration of tourism activity throughout the year, potentially revealing unbalanced pressure and economic activity, as well as vulnerability to demand shocks. As such, a high seasonality is potentially detrimental for socio-economic resilience of tourism. This indicator is obtained by calculating the coefficient of variation (standard deviation divided by average) of nights spent at tourist accommodation establishments by month. Low indicator values are preferred, as they represent low seasonality. This indicator is part of the socio-economic pillar of the EU Tourism Dashboard. UNIT OF MEASURE: Coefficient of variation. RESOLUTION: NUTS0, NUTS2. COMPLETENESS: 100%. METHODOLOGY: Coefficient of variation of monthly nights spent.. DATA SOURCES: Nights spent at tourist accommodation establishments - monthly data (tour_occ_nim) [ESTAT].
